Ripley Shovel Ready Site Project Receives $2 Million Grant

October 17, 2024 By WRFA Radio Leave a Comment

The Ripley Interstate Shovel Ready Site project is set to receive another $2 million in funding from the Appalachian Regional Commission. The $16 million project is expected to generate $60 million in private investment and create 320 new jobs in … [Read more...]
